CALCULATION AND MATHEMATICAL MODELING OF OPERATING MODES OF INTEGRATED ELECTRICAL POWER SYSTEMS OF VESSELS WITH ELECTRIC PROPULSION

One of the perspective directions of development of modern shipbuilding is the creation concept of «full electric ship» (FES). In turn implementation of this concept is impossible without creation of a modern power kernel of FES – the integrated electrical power system (IEPS), including electric propulsion systems (EPS). Necessary stages of design and safe operation of structurally difficult systems of FES-level are system calculations and mathematical modeling on the basis of which results full-scale design is carried out and skilled and deliverable samples are created. Special requirements are imposed to a choice and development of management algorithms by rowing electric drives (RED). In particular, the system of automatic control synchronous RED of ice class vessels must to provide constancy of the frequency rotation modes, constancy of power and constancy of the electromagnetic moment of synchronous rowing electric motors (REM). The mathematical description and results of computer modeling of operating modes of the IEPS ship machine and valve complexes consists of the main generating units, power semiconductor converters, REM and propeller steering complexes are provided in article.
